### Troubleshooting: Mockhaven factory failures

If Mockhaven raises `SequenceExhausted` when building test records, the shared sequence pool on the Bramblewick CI runners has likely drained. First, confirm you're not looping a factory inside another factory's trait — that's the usual culprit for new contributors. If the setup looks correct, reset the pool through the Mockhaven admin endpoint; the reset call must be authenticated. Include the bearer token below in your request header.

session JWT of yaguf-tahop = eyJhbGciOiJIUzI1NiIsInR5cCI6IkpXVCJ9.eyJzdWIiOiIIvtUmFqQ_4In0.rjsW2NuF59R8

## Runbook: Consent Banner Rollout (Petrelsoft)

Welcome aboard! The banner ships behind the `consent_v3` flag, region by region — Vexley first, then everywhere else. Ramp 5% → 25% → 100%, waiting an hour between steps and watching opt-out rates. If opt-outs spike over 2x baseline, roll back. Log each ramp with the build token below.

build token for tajeg-bajep: htk14_409ba9df6b8acb

## Artifact Signing — Inventory Reconciliation Job

The nightly reconciliation job for Stockline now signs its output manifests before upload. Unsigned manifests are rejected by the Ledgerbox ingest as of build 412. Two mismatches last week traced to a stale key on the runner pool; rotated Tuesday. Action for sync: confirm all runners pull the current key at job start. The active signing key for the reconciliation pipeline is as follows.

signing key of yafop-taguf = bky3_Kre

Handover: stale-cache postmortem on Quillbeam's pricing service. Root cause: TTL never refreshed after the failover in the Drossel cluster. Fix shipped; invalidation now keyed on upstream version. Marek owns the follow-up alert. Dashboards look clean for 48h. For the sync, note we bumped eviction thresholds and pinned replica counts. Current service configuration values are as follows.

config for fajop-bahop:
[sorion]
port = 3306
region = west-1
host = sorion.merlaqforge.example
team = wenael
timeout_ms = 500
retries = 3